Полное руководство: как прошить Яндекс Станцию Алиса

Многие пользователи умных колонок сталкиваются с желанием расширить функционал своего устройства за пределы стандартных ограничений. Прошивка Яндекс Станции позволяет разблокировать доступ к сторонним приложениям, изменить интерфейс или установить альтернативные версии голосового ассистента. Однако этот процесс требует определенных знаний и осторожности, так как неправильные действия могут привести к неработоспособности гаджета.

В отличие от смартфонов, где перепрошивка — относительно распространенная практика, манипуляции с Яндекс Станцией и Яндекс Станцией Мини имеют свои уникальные особенности. В этой статье мы разберем основные методы модификации программного обеспечения, от простых настроек до глубокого вмешательства в систему, чтобы вы могли безопасно модернизировать свое устройство.

Что дает изменение программного обеспечения колонки

Стандартная прошивка от Яндекс жестко ограничивает возможности устройства, закрывая доступ к корневой файловой системе и сторонним пакетам. Установка кастомного ПО открывает двери для широкого спектра улучшений, которые невозможно реализовать через официальный интерфейс.

Самое заметное преимущество — это возможность установки сторонних приложений и плагинов, которые расширяют список поддерживаемых сервисов. Вы сможете запускать медиа-проигрыватели, не предусмотренные магазином приложений, или использовать альтернативные голосовые ассистенты в связке с Алисой. Кроме того, опытные пользователи получают доступ к SSH-терминалу, что позволяет буквально управлять железом устройства.

Важно понимать, что такие изменения часто влекут за собой потерю гарантии. Если в процессе перепрошивки возникнет сбой, официальный сервисный центр может отказать в бесплатном обслуживании. Поэтому перед началом работ стоит взвесить все риски.

Подготовка устройства и необходимых инструментов

Прежде чем приступать к непосредственной процедуре прошивки, необходимо тщательно подготовить рабочее место и собрать весь требуемый инструментарий. Надежное соединение с компьютером является ключевым фактором успеха, так как разрыв связи в процессе записи данных может привести к «окирпичиванию» устройства.

Вам понадобится микро-USB кабель (или USB-C для новых моделей) для передачи данных, а также компьютер с операционной системой Windows, macOS или Linux. Не забудьте скачать специализированный софт, например, Adbd или утилиты для работы с UART-адаптером, если речь идет о глубокой перепрошивке через пайку контактов.

Также критически важно убедиться, что аккаунт Яндекса привязан к колонке и устройство находится в рабочем состоянии. Проверьте уровень зарядки встроенного аккумулятора (для портативных версий) или стабильность сетевого подключения.

⚠️ Внимание: Убедитесь, что у вас есть доступ к официальной утилите восстановления от производителя, если что-то пойдет не так. Без резервной копии прошивки вернуть устройство к жизни может быть крайне сложно.

Некоторые методы требуют физического вмешательства в корпус устройства. Если вы планируете использовать метод через контакты (UART), вам понадобятся паяльник, олово и флюс. Для более простых способов достаточно лишь кабеля и ноутбука.

☑️ Подготовка к прошивке

Выполнено: 0 / 5

Основные способы прошивки Яндекс Станций

Существует несколько путей для модификации Яндекс Станции, каждый из которых имеет свои плюсы и минусы. Выбор метода зависит от конкретной модели устройства и ваших технических навыков. Самые популярные способы включают использование ADB-команд и прямое перепрошивание через UART-интерфейс.

Метод через ADB (Android Debug Bridge) считается наиболее щадящим, так как не требует разборки корпуса. Для этого необходимо активировать режим отладки в настройках и отправить команды на устройство. Однако этот метод часто блокируется новыми версиями ПО.

Более радикальным и надежным вариантом является прошивка через UART. Этот способ подразумевает открытие корпуса колонки, поиск тестовых точек на плате и подключение адаптера. Это дает полный контроль над загрузчиком и позволяет установить абсолютно любую версию системы, даже устаревшие сборки.

📊 Какой метод вы планируете использовать?
Через ADB (без вскрытия)
Через UART (вскрытие корпуса)
Не знаю, нужно руководство
Боюсь делать сам

Существует также метод восстановления через Bootloader с использованием специальной кнопки сброса. Этот способ часто используется, если устройство уже находится в нерабочем состоянии или заблокировано. Он требует точного соблюдения временных интервалов нажатия кнопок.

⚠️ Внимание: При работе с UART-адаптером строго соблюдайте полярность контактов. Ошибка в подключении может привести к мгновенному выходу из строя процессора или памяти устройства.

Важно отметить, что для каждой модели Яндекс Станция Лайт, Станция Макс или Станция 2 существуют свои нюансы в расположении контактов и версиях загрузчика. Универсальной инструкции для всех устройств не существует.

Метод Сложность Риск поломки Необходимые навыки
ADB (через сеть) Низкая Минимальный Базовые (командная строка)
UART (через пайку) Высокая Средний Умение паять, работа с мультиметром
Bootloader (кнопка) Средняя Низкий Умение следить за таймингами
Смена загрузчика Критическая Высокий Продвинутые (разработка ПО)

Пошаговая инструкция через ADB и сеть

Данный метод подходит для тех, кто не хочет вскрывать корпус устройства. Он позволяет выполнить базовые изменения и установить некоторые модификации, если порт ADB открыт на устройстве.

Сначала нужно установить драйверы ADB на компьютер и убедиться, что устройство подключено к той же Wi-Fi сети. Далее необходимо узнать IP-адрес колонки через роутер или настройки сети. После этого запускается командная строка и вводится команда подключения.

Основная команда для подключения выглядит следующим образом:

adb connect 192.168.1.XX

где вместо XX нужно подставить последние цифры IP-адреса вашей колонки.

После успешного подключения вы можете выгружать файлы или запускать скрипты. Однако стоит помнить, что многие современные версии Яндекс Станции закрывают этот порт по умолчанию, требуя более сложных манипуляций для его активации.

Как найти IP-адрес колонки

Зайдите в настройки вашего роутера, найдите раздел "Список подключенных устройств" или "DHCP Clients". Найдите устройство с именем "Yandex Station" или похожим, и скопируйте его IP-адрес.

Если подключение установлено, можно проверить список установленных пакетов и доступных функций. Это позволяет понять, какие именно элементы системы можно модифицировать без глубокого вмешательства.

Глубокая модификация через UART-адаптер

Этот способ является наиболее мощным, но и самым рискованным. Он требует физического доступа к плате устройства. Вам придется аккуратно разобрать корпус, отклеить наклейки и найти нужные контакты для подключения адаптера.

На плате обычно присутствуют тестовые точки TX, RX, GND и VCC. К ним подключается USB-UART конвертер. Важно соблюдать полярность: красный провод к VCC (3.3V), черный к GND, желтый к TX, зеленый к RX (или наоборот, в зависимости от адаптера).

После подключения нужно запустить терминальную программу (например, PuTTY или CoolTerm), выбрать правильный COM-порт и установить скорость (обычно 115200). При перезагрузке устройства вы увидите текстовый вывод процесса загрузки, что позволяет прервать его и войти в режим загрузчика.

В режиме загрузчика можно загружать новые образы файловой системы. Это дает возможность установить альтернативные ОС или вернуть старую версию прошивки, если новая работает некорректно.

⚠️ Внимание: Не подавайте напряжение 5V или 12V на сигнальные линии платы колонки. Большинство плат Яндекс Станций работают от 3.3V, и более высокое напряжение мгновенно сожжет процессор.

Процесс записки образа занимает несколько минут. В этот момент крайне важно не прерывать питание и не отключать USB-кабель от компьютера, иначе устройство не запустится.

Возможные проблемы и способы их решения

Даже при соблюдении всех инструкций могут возникнуть непредвиденные ситуации. Наиболее частая проблема — устройство перестает включаться или зависает на логотипе Яндекс. Это называется «bootloop».

Для решения этой проблемы часто требуется повторная прошивка через UART или использование режима восстановления. Иногда помогает простой сброс настроек, но если прошивка повреждена, это не сработает.

Еще одна сложность — потеря доступа к голосовому ассистенту. Если вы установили некорректную версию системы, Алиса может перестать отвечать на команды. В таких случаях рекомендуется возвращаться к официальной прошивке.

Иногда драйверы компьютера не определяют подключенное устройство. В этом случае нужно проверить диспетчер устройств и переустановить драйверы для UART-адаптера или ADB.

Вопросы и ответы по прошивке

Можно ли прошить Яндекс Станцию, не вскрывая её?

В большинстве случаев современные модели требуют вскрытия корпуса для глубокой прошивки, так как загрузчик заблокирован. Однако некоторые старые версии или специфические методы через ADB могут работать без разборки.

Сотрутся ли мои данные после перепрошивки?

Да, практически любая процедура перепрошивки, особенно через UART или загрузчик, полностью стирает пользовательские данные, настройки и привязанные аккаунты. Устройство возвращается к заводским настройкам.

Влияет ли прошивка на работу умного дома?

Если вы устанавливаете кастомную прошивку корректно, умный дом продолжит работать. Однако если система нестабильна, связь с устройствами может прерываться. Официальные обновления от Яндекса могут сломать кастомную сборку.

Где найти файлы прошивки для Яндекс Станции?

Официальные файлы прошивки Яндекс не публикует для свободного скачивания. Сообщество энтузиастов собирает их на специализированных форумах и хранилищах, таких как 4PDA или GitHub репозитории разработчиков кастомных решений.

Как узнать, какая версия прошивки установлена?

Версию можно посмотреть в приложении «Яндекс» на телефоне в разделе настроек устройства. Также при подключении через ADB или UART можно получить информацию о версии ядра и сборки командой getprop ro.build.version.release.